Understanding Prodromal Labor: The Early Phase

Prodromal labor is often described as the body’s way of gearing up for the real deal—active labor. It’s a phase that can confuse many expectant mothers because its symptoms mimic early labor but don’t progress into delivery immediately. Knowing when prodromal labor starts can help reduce anxiety and improve preparedness.

This phase usually kicks in anywhere from a few days to several weeks before active labor begins. The hallmark of prodromal labor is irregular contractions that can be quite intense but don’t consistently get closer together or stronger over time. Women might feel these contractions primarily in the lower abdomen or back, and they often come and go unpredictably.

Unlike true labor, prodromal contractions don’t cause cervical dilation to progress steadily. Instead, they help soften and thin the cervix—a process called effacement—and position the baby for birth. This “practice” phase can last hours or even days, which makes it tricky to distinguish from false labor or early active labor.

Physical Signs That Mark the Start of Prodromal Labor

Recognizing when prodromal labor starts involves tuning into subtle bodily changes. Here are some common physical signs:

    • Irregular Contractions: These contractions may feel strong but lack a consistent pattern.
    • Lower Back Pain: Many women report persistent discomfort in the lower back that comes and goes.
    • Cervical Changes: The cervix begins to soften and thin out but doesn’t dilate significantly yet.
    • Pelvic Pressure: Increased pressure as the baby drops lower into the pelvis.
    • Mucus Plug Discharge: Some notice a thick mucus discharge, sometimes tinged with blood (known as “bloody show”).

These signs are subtle compared to active labor but indicate your body is preparing for delivery. The intensity and duration vary widely among women, which is why some might experience prodromal labor for days while others only for hours.

The Role of Contractions in Prodromal Labor

Contractions during this phase are often called “practice contractions” or Braxton Hicks contractions on steroids. They’re usually more uncomfortable than typical Braxton Hicks but lack the steady rhythm of active labor.

Unlike active labor contractions that grow longer, stronger, and closer together, prodromal contractions fluctuate unpredictably. They may stop entirely after some time or resume again later. This irregularity can be frustrating because it feels like your body is testing waters without making real progress.

The key difference lies in their effect on cervical dilation: prodromal contractions help efface (thin) the cervix without causing significant dilation. This means even if you’re feeling strong cramps, you might not be progressing toward delivery just yet.

When Does Prodromal Labor Start? Timing Variations

Pinpointing exactly when prodromal labor starts isn’t straightforward because it varies from woman to woman—and even pregnancy to pregnancy. For some, it begins weeks before delivery; for others, just hours prior.

Typically, prodromal labor starts:

    • 1-2 weeks before active labor: Many first-time moms experience this extended phase where their bodies slowly prepare.
    • A few days before delivery: Multiparous women (those who’ve given birth before) might notice prodromal signs closer to actual labor onset.
    • Intermittently over several days: Some women have sporadic episodes of prodromal contractions separated by hours or even days.

This variability makes it essential to understand your own body’s signals rather than relying on rigid timelines.

Cervical Changes During Prodromal Labor

Cervical readiness is crucial for a smooth transition into active labor. During prodromal labor, your cervix undergoes two main changes:

    • Effacement: The cervix thins out from its usual thick state to become paper-thin.
    • Dilation: Although minimal during prodromal labor (often less than 3 cm), slight opening may occur.

Health providers typically assess these changes during prenatal visits or upon hospital admission if you’re uncertain whether you’re in true labor.

Differentiating Prodromal Labor From False Labor And Active Labor

One of the biggest challenges pregnant women face is telling apart prodromal labor from false (Braxton Hicks) or true active labor. Each has distinct characteristics:

Labor Type Contraction Pattern & Intensity Cervical Changes & Progression
Braxton Hicks (False Labor) Irrregular, infrequent; mild intensity; no increase in strength or frequency over time; No cervical dilation or effacement;
Prodromal Labor Irrregular but stronger than Braxton Hicks; variable frequency; may last hours/days; Cervical effacement begins; minimal dilation (<3 cm); no steady progression;
Active Labor Regular intervals; increasing intensity and duration; contractions get closer together; Cervical dilation progresses steadily (4 cm+); effacement complete or nearly so;

This table highlights how contraction patterns combined with cervical changes provide clues about which stage you’re experiencing.

The Importance of Medical Evaluation During Uncertainty

If you’re unsure whether what you’re feeling is prodromal or active labor—especially if contractions become painful—it’s wise to contact your healthcare provider. They may perform a cervical exam or monitor contraction patterns using electronic fetal monitoring.

Medical professionals can also check fetal heart rate and amniotic fluid status to ensure both mom and baby are doing well. Sometimes what feels like prolonged prodromal activity could signal early active labor requiring hospital admission.

The Biological Purpose Behind Prodromal Labor Contractions

Prodromal contractions serve an important biological function: preparing both mother and baby for birth without triggering premature delivery.

These early uterine muscle tightenings help:

    • Smoothly thin out (efface) the cervix so it becomes pliable enough for dilation later on;
    • Tone uterine muscles in preparation for sustained contraction efforts during active labor;
    • Aid baby’s positioning by encouraging descent into optimal birth alignment;
    • Create hormonal shifts that prime pain receptors and relax pelvic ligaments;
    • Synchronize maternal-fetal readiness through gradual physiological adjustments.

    Understanding this purpose helps reframe those uncomfortable moments as vital steps toward a successful delivery rather than mere annoyance.

    The Role Of Hormones In Triggering Prodromal Labor

    Hormones orchestrate every stage leading up to childbirth—including prodromal labor. Key players include:

      • Oxytocin: Often dubbed the “love hormone,” oxytocin stimulates uterine muscle contractions progressively stronger as birth approaches.
      • Prostaglandins: These lipid compounds soften the cervix by breaking down collagen fibers during effacement.
      • Cortisol: Released by both mother and fetus under stress signals maturation processes necessary for lung development and timing birth readiness.
      • Estrogen & Progesterone balance shifts: Rising estrogen levels promote uterine sensitivity while decreasing progesterone allows contractile activity.

    Together these hormones create an environment ripe for productive uterine activity—first irregularly in prodromal phases then steadily escalating during active childbirth.
